Guest guest Posted December 27, 2002 Report Share Posted December 27, 2002 JAYA JAGANNATHA! Dear members, Namaste. Marana sthanas for planets are listed in Sanjayji's Narayana dasa book. However I recall seeing an email earlier in one of the lists, which did not only give the Marana sthanas, but anohter house for each plnaets, which is very benefic, like the opposite of Marana sthana. For example for Sun the Marana sthana is the 12th house, while the 11th house is a very good placement. If anyone knows this list please send it to me. Also the Marana sthanas resemble the debilitation houses of planets in the natural horoscope (with Aries Lagna) but there are some exceptions. The Marana sthanas for Moon, Venus, Saturn and Rahu coincide with their debilitation signs in the natural horoscope. The rest are however different. What can be the reason for this?
